Prem Ale
Prem Bahadur Ale Magar is a Nepalese politician who has served as the Minister of Culture, Tourism and Civil Aviation since 2021. He also served as Minister of Forests and Environment of Government of Nepal from 25th December of 2020 to 4th June of 2021[1][2] He belongs to CPN (Unified Socialist) . He was elected, in the elections held in 2017, as a member of the House of Representatives from Doti 1 (constituency).[3]
